This is an Eames Aluminum Group Lounge Chair, Model EA316, originally designed by Charles and Ray Eames for Herman Miller in 1958. These particular examples were produced in 2020. The chairs are upholstered in sequel white naugahyde, and have four star antler-form cast-aluminum bases. The design features a sling seat that affords a very comfortable lounging experience.
